zoukankan      html  css  js  c++  java
  • 动态给DataTable添加行和列

    /// <summary>
            /// 给DataTable添加新的行和列
            /// </summary>
            public void DataTableChangeDt()
            {
                //---------********动态给DataTable添加数据*********---------
                newtb = new System.Data.DataTable();
                DataColumn column = new DataColumn("column1", typeof(string));//新增列
                newtb = dt;
                newtb.Columns.Add(column);
               
                for (int i = 0; i < newtb.Rows.Count; i++)
                {
                    DataRow newRow = newtb.NewRow();
                    newtb.Rows[i]["column1"] = num[i].ToString();
                }
                //--------添加行
               
                DataRow NewRows = newtb.NewRow();
                //NewRows.ItemArray = new object[] { "1", "你好", "45.12" };
                string[] summaryNew = new string[summaryColleciton.Length];
                for (int i = 0; i < summaryColleciton.Length; i++)
                {
                    summaryNew[i] = summaryColleciton[i];
                }
                summaryNew[0] = "合计";
                NewRows.ItemArray = summaryNew;
                newtb.Rows.Add(NewRows);
                //---------********动态给DataTable添加数据*********---------
            }
  • 相关阅读:
    linux环境下安装redis扩展
    LINUX环境下SVN安装与配置(利用钩子同步开发环境与测试环境)
    Linux环境下网卡配置
    MAC 下虚拟主机的配置
    从json_encode过来的的字符串被返回到html页面时的解析
    for循环绑定事件,闭包思想!
    js8月-4号,,思想
    三种添加事件的方式
    smarty第一天
    5秒钟后自动跳转!!!!
  • 原文地址:https://www.cnblogs.com/wuhuisheng/p/2074071.html
Copyright © 2011-2022 走看看